1986 Fiat Ritmo vs. 1999 Pontiac Rageous

To start off, 1999 Pontiac Rageous is newer by 13 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1986 Fiat Ritmo.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1986 Fiat Ritmo would be higher. At 5,737 cc (8 cylinders), 1999 Pontiac Rageous is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1999 Pontiac Rageous (312 HP @ 5400 RPM) has 229 more horse power than 1986 Fiat Ritmo. (83 HP @ 5600 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1999 Pontiac Rageous should accelerate faster than 1986 Fiat Ritmo.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1999 Pontiac Rageous weights approximately 1170 kg more than 1986 Fiat Ritmo.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Let's talk about torque, 1999 Pontiac Rageous (454 Nm @ 3200 RPM) has 327 more torque (in Nm) than 1986 Fiat Ritmo. (127 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 1999 Pontiac Rageous will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1986 Fiat Ritmo.

Compare all specifications:

1986 Fiat Ritmo 1999 Pontiac Rageous
Make Fiat Pontiac
Model Ritmo Rageous
Year Released 1986 1999
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 1498 cc 5737 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 8 cylinders
Engine Type in-line V
Horse Power 83 HP 312 HP
Engine RPM 5600 RPM 5400 RPM
Torque 127 Nm 454 Nm
Torque RPM 3000 RPM 3200 RPM
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Vehicle Weight 920 kg 2090 kg
Vehicle Length 4040 mm 4940 mm
Vehicle Height 1420 mm 1420 mm
Wheelbase Size 2460 mm 2970 mm
